Review of Cabin Fever 2: Spring Fever (2009) by Tim B — 02 Mar 2010
Wow. What a great movie for such low expectations. Eli Roth is one of my favorite directors and Cabin Fever is one of my favorite horror films, so I had skeptical that Cabin Fever 2 was going to be essentially a bastardized straight-to-dvd affair from a different director. On that front, the movie is a disappointment as it loosely follows the first film (the virus is very different this time around). Overall, there is less nudity, less gore (although there are some good scenes), and the humor is more on par wit a tame "Superbad" than the original, yet for what it is - a straight to dvd movie - it surpassed all of my expectations.
Bottom line: If you are a fan of the first then this is a must see.
